After the river ferry service, this is a very convenient way of traveling. Covers most of the centre, and during rush or is a must if you are in a hurry. A few times during the week we would take a tuk tuk to the nearest sky train, rather than take a taxi all the way. Much quicker, and cooler.

This is just sooooooo simple. I buy my Rabbit Card when I first arrive at the BTS SKY TRAIN station, pre-load the card with around THB1500 & then travel all around Bangkok. Make sure you use the Bangkok Skytrain to get around, it's the cheapest and easiest way to go. You can get pretty much anywhere in the city from 10-45 baht.
